California governor vetoes Harvey Milk bill
California governor vetoes Harvey Milk bill
Published: 9/30/08, 12:05 AM EDT

SACRAMENTO, Calif. (AP) -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ger has vetoed a bill that would have made the birthday of gay political icon Harvey Milk a statewide "day of significance."

In his veto message issued Tuesday, the governor said that while he respected the measure's intent, he thinks Milk's "contributions should continue to be recognized at the local level."
